在idea配置jpa designer
时间: 2025-01-17 14:54:15 浏览: 52
### 配置和使用 IntelliJ IDEA 中的 JPA Designer
#### 设置数据库连接
为了在 IntelliJ IDEA 中有效利用 JPA Designer,首先需要建立与目标数据库的连接。这一步骤至关重要,因为它允许工具读取并理解数据库结构以便映射至 Java 实体类。
1. 打开 **Database 工具窗口** (View -> Tool Windows -> Database 或者 Alt+1),点击加号 (+) 添加新的数据源。
2. 选择合适的数据库类型,并填写必要的连接参数如主机名、端口、用户名及密码等[^2]。
#### 启用 JPA 支持
一旦成功建立了数据库连接,则需确保项目已启用对 Spring Data JPA 的支持:
- 右键单击项目的根目录,在弹出菜单中选择 `Add Framework Support...` ,勾选 `Persistence` 并确认安装所需的库文件。
#### 使用 JPA Entities from DB 功能生成实体类
IntelliJ IDEA 提供了一种便捷的方式来自动生成基于现有表结构的 JPA 实体类:
- 在 Project Explorer 中右键点击任意位置或按快捷键组合 `Alt + Insert` 调出上下文菜单;
- 选取 `JPA Entity` 或者更高效的批量生成选项 `JPA Entities from DB`;
- 接下来按照向导提示完成表格的选择以及实体类属性定义过程[^3].
#### 利用 JPA Diagram 进行可视化设计
当所有准备工作完成后,就可以借助内置的 JPA Diagram 来直观地管理和编辑持久化对象之间的关系了:
- 寻找并打开想要可视化的包/模块;
- 通过右键菜单中的 "Show Diagram..." 命令启动图表视图;
- 此处可以拖拽节点调整布局、添加关联线表示外键约束等等.
```sql
CREATE TABLE example (
id INT PRIMARY KEY,
name VARCHAR(50),
description TEXT
);
```
阅读全文
相关推荐















